I have one player whose dice freeze mid-air and the results appear very late too (1 min+). The animation seems to look the same for me, that player and all other players.
Is there a way to turn off the animation? I think this might already solve the issue.

Moon Wizard
February 15th, 2021, 04:17
There is no mechanism to turn off the dice animations; as they are a physics simulation that actually generate the die results.

It sounds like the user has some sort of issue with frame rates or their video drivers. Make sure that they turn off any overrides for their video driver for FGU; and that they are not using any overlays (Steam, XBox, etc.).

Additionally, they can try lower frame rates by typing /vsync 2, /vsync 3, or /vsync 4 in the chat entry box. (Default is /vsync 1)

The thing that really gets me is that they dice also float for me as a DM and the other players. Shouldn´t that at least be indipendent? Or is the angle/movement determined by the client of whoever rolls too?

Moon Wizard
February 16th, 2021, 04:42
The dice physics simulation is controlled by the client making the roll; and synched to each client visually. If the client making the roll is having graphics performance issues; that will affect what they send as well.
